95-96 LSD rear diff in 97-99 dsm?

I've been researching this for about an hour now just to make sure this is going to work, but I can't find a definite answer. Does anyone know if there is any issue with swapping an awd lsd rear diff from a 95-96 dsm into a 97-99 dsm? Is it compatible?

Re: 95-96 LSD rear diff in 97-99 dsm?

I did a little digging to confirm what I thought. The rear diffs are the same.

Re: 95-96 LSD rear diff in 97-99 dsm?

The gear ratio differences 95-96 vs 97-99 are in the front diff and t-case, not the rear diff.
